qed: sanitize PBL chains allocation
PBL chain elements are actually DMA addresses stored in __le64, but currently their size is hardcoded to 8, and DMA addresses are assigned via cast to variable-sized dma_addr_t without any bitwise conversions. Change the type of pbl_virt array to match the actual one, add a new field to store the size of allocated DMA memory and sanitize elements assignment. Misc: give more logic names to the members of qed_chain::pbl_sp embedded struct.
